If politicians lived on praise and thanks they’d be forced into some other line of business.

Edward Heath (1916–2005), British Conservative politician and prime minister, attributed, Jay p.173

Be honest with yourself: on a scale of 1 to 10 with 10 being “absolutely” and 1 “not at all”, how true is it that the pursuit of praise is what led you to a career in politics? Have you got that number? Yes? Now double it!

And to the contrary, if abuse and obloquy ever became valuable, politicians would be very rich.
